which characteristics of organisms are most commonly used to place them in a specific kingdom in the six-kingdom classification system

In the six-kingdom classification system, organisms are categorized based on body morphology, developmental pathways, genetic makeup, and phylogenetic relationships to reflect their evolutionary history.

Step-by-step explanation:

Organisms are classified in the six-kingdom system based on various characteristics that highlight their physiological and genetic traits. These characteristics include body morphology, developmental pathways, and their genetic makeup. One method to categorize the diverse range of organisms includes the presence of differentiated tissues such as nerve, muscle, and connective tissues. The classification system is hierarchical, encompassing domains and kingdoms, with the three domains being Bacteria, Archaea, and Eukarya. Kingdom Animalia, for example, includes eukaryotic, multicellular, heterotrophic organisms with a fixed body plan and differentiated tissues.

Modern classification also takes into account organisms' phylogenetic relationships, which reflect their evolutionary history. This could be represented in phylogenetic trees or similar diagrams. These evolutionary relationships can provide a more nuanced understanding of how organisms are related beyond physical or morphological similarities.

In essence, scientists use a combination of morphological characteristics, developmental biology, and genetic information, among other factors, to place organisms within the correct domain and kingdom, continually updating the system with new discoveries.
